Hi There, I'm new to this forum but had a nose and it looked like a very friendly and helpful place. I must be honest I know practically nothing about plumbing but a couple of years ago had a new bathroom fitted with a salamander pump to boost the shower. I found a pictrure of it online
I have just started having a couple of problems with it, lately it starts up all on its own once every few hours but just for about 5 seconds, just like you have turned the shower on but of course no one has (unless we are haunted!)
Then today it has started to leak water, its only a steady drip and its coming out of what looks like a screw head? on the picture it is just below the red cap on the top, a small cross head will fit in it and I tried to tighen it but it is already tight, when i loosened it more the dripping seemed to pick up speed.
Sorry if I sound ignorant, its basically cos I am! but am very willing to learn and try things before I call the plumber, does anyone have any ideas?
